This breakdown provides a complete look at how to run an eSIM internet speed test . While eSIMs offer fantastic flexibility, the real speed can fluctuate based on numerous elements , including copyright limitations. Here's how to assess your data rates : Choose a Reliable Network Test Tool: Several services are available for both Android and iOS. Consider reputable options like Speedtest by Ookla, Fast.com, or Google's Speed Test. Ensure a Consistent Connection: Make positive your eSIM has a strong signal to the mobile network. Close any unnecessary apps that might be consuming data. Understand the Results : Pay attention to both download and data transfer rates as well as latency . Lower ping is usually better. Troubleshoot Likely Issues: If your performance check results are less than what you expect , consider reaching out to your mobile provider . Boosting eSIM Connectivity: Problem-Solving Advice Experiencing slow eSIM performance? Several factors could be involved. First, verify your network's signal strength in your present location. A limited signal will automatically impact connection. Next, power cycle your tablet; this easy step can often resolve temporary glitches. Ensure your eSIM subscription is correctly configured and that you haven't exceeded any data allowances.
